Remmy 700 action
Rifle basix trigger
Outlier/Arken optics 1-8 twist 26" .308 barrel
Arken ep5.
Wheeler direct mount 20 moa scope mount. This thing is all over the internet on clearance. Highly recommend, I think I paid 20$ for it.
Magpul hunter stock.
If you guys haven't checked out outlier barrels you should.
Nitride coated with a lifetime warranty. Lifetime warrant as in if you burn the throat out they'll replace it. (I was floored when Mike told me that!)
Took quite a bit of work to get it to free float in the hunter stock.

I do got some targets to share, I'm in the woods working right now but I'll post them this evening. It's shooting great, I got sub Moa with only about 20 rounds down the barrel.
 
I shot 20 rounds of factory ammo to get the scope zeroed and then shot these charges to get a feel for it and look for pressure signs. This was with accurate 2460 powder and 178 bthp. That powder is a little fast for the 178, I plan on trying varget and 4064. I couldn't get any Chronograph data because the 1.2" barrel diameter is too big for my magnetto sporter chrony, I've since picked up a different chrony just looking for time to get back out there. They are all 5 shot groups, the last two pics are of the same group just measured with out the flier. I was shooting a 2.5 pound trigger 20" AR and then went to this rifle which has a 8 oz. trigger, I wasn't ready when I squeezed. Lol I have no doubts this barrel is going to shoot.

Yes, still with 2460 powder. I've been playing around with seating depth this was seated .005" deeper than before. I'm at about 100 rounds thru it so I'll start to get a little more serious with load development. I called that flier on the first target. I'm beginning to wonder if the 8 ounce trigger might be too light, I always pull the first shot. Lol All 5 shot groups. It shoots pretty good with that 2460 so I just stuck with it instead of wasting my varget and 4064 until I get 150 rounds or so thru it.
Im very happy with it, it's staying under a 1" with several charge weights. I figure if I get a good bullet and powder it'll really come to life. Im thinking I might try a 185 juggernaut.
